Weston, Mass.-In the team's second game of the season, Regis College (0-2, 0-0 TCCC) fell to the Links of Lesley University (1-2, 0-0 NAC) 2-0 in soccer. The Links first goal came from Woody Davidson (Keeseville, NY) seven minutes into the second half.
Davidson would later assist teammate Dallas Eubanks (St. Petersburg, FL) for Lesley's second goal. The Links stayed aggressive throughout both halves, but Regis was able to penetrate the Lesley defense to send two shots goal side. Eubanks took a team high four shots on goal, eventually scoring with 39:52 remaining in the second half.
Regis College goalie, Andrew LaMacchia (Lynn, MA), faced 26 shots from Lesley, with nine being for possible points. Regis faced a late first half scare with the ball near the goalie box. If not for a strong defensive effort from freshman Wade Thongsythavong (Salem, MA), a waiting Phil Lund (Mililani, HI) was going to score on the missed shot.
The Pride showed moments of opportunity at the 70:00 mark. With a pass from Josh Fidalgo (Dorchester, MA), freshman Shawn McDonough (Framingham, MA) just missed off the left goal post. It was the closest shot Regis would get in the last half of the game.
Lesley University took full advantage of its shot opportunities, with eight different players getting looks at the net. Nick Pedrick (Ipswich, MA) took five, yet none was see the back of the net. Steven Siragusa (Valley Stream, NY) would take four shots, with two having scoring potential.
